Judith A Shouey
March 6, 1951 ~ August 15, 2009
Judith A. Shouey, 58, of 712 McCalmont St., Franklin, died at 11:55 a.m. Saturday, Aug. 15, 2009, at UPMC Northwest, Seneca. Born March 6, 1951, in Titusville, she was a daughter of Francis J. and Joan Wagner Slater. Mrs. Shouey was employed by Sears Portrait Studio. She enjoyed reading, listening to Statler Brothers music, talking to relatives and most of all, spending time with her grandchildren. She was married Nov. 1, 1974, to Robert Reid Shouey, who survives. Survivors also include her mother, Joan Wagner Slater of Rocky Grove; a son and his wife, Todd and April Shouey of Seneca; and three grandchildren, Haylee Emick, Samatha Shouey and Robert Shouey, all of Seneca. Also surviving are three sisters, Linda Hefferman and her fiance, Jay Master, of Rocky Grove, Cheryl Beightol and her husband, Randy, of Franklin, and Janice Griswold and her husband, James, of Rocky Grove; and a brother, Francis "Joe" Slater of Rocky Grove. Survivors also include a special aunt, June Kelly of Rocky Grove; nieces and nephews, Melissa Beightol of Franklin, Michelle Burchanowski and husband, Chris, of Franklin, Jamie Hefferman and wife, Heather, of Rocky Grove, Christopher Faller and fiancee, Leia Bavuso, of Rocky Grove, Ashleigh Morrow of Franklin, Brendan Faller of Rocky Grove, Ryan Hefferman of Rocky Grove, Amber Slater of Rocky Grove, and Alyssa Slater of Rocky Grove; three great-nieces; two great-nephews; and numerous other aunts and uncles. She was preceded in death by her father, Francis J. Slater; and a brother-in-law, Fred Hefferman. Friends will be received from 2 to 4 and 7 to 9 p.m. Tuesday at the Gardinier Funeral Home, 1315 Chestnut St. Funeral services will be held at 11 a.m. Wednesday in the funeral home with the Rev. Pat Ellis of Heckathorn United Methodist Church officiating. Interment will be in Lupher Chapel Cemetery.
